Ingredients:
Pasta (macaroni classic but use what you have)
Flour tablespoon and splash of milk 100ml
50g butter
Cheddar 200g grated (don’t buy the pre-grated stuff as it’s covered in flour). Keep a little aside to sprinkle on top
50ml evaporated milk
Salt and pepper
Method:
1. Cool your pasta as normal in salted boiling water until just cooked
2. Heat your oven to 200 degrees c
3. To a saucepan add the butter and melt. Add a little flour and constantly stirring cook out the flour for a few minutes. Add a little milk at a time to make a roux sauce. Add the rest of the milk
4. Season with salt and pepper
5. Add the cheese and evaporated milk and simmer for about 3 minutes
6. Drain the pasta and put in an oven dish. Pour the sauce over the pasta
7. Sprinkle with some leftover grated cheese and season
8. Cook for 15 minutes until cheese has browned but check constantly
